A Study On The Sand Control For Low-Temperature Reservoirs In Gudao Oilfield

GuDao XinTan oil field which characterized by shallow burial depth,poor consolidation,severe sand production. In main body element, conventional sand control technology could not satisfied the demand for shallow burial depth, low formation pressure,low formation temperature. Recently, inorganic composite sand control experiment research was in rapid progress,the characteristics of inorganic composite is low initial consolidation temperature, wide adjustable size range,which is preferred material for chemical sand control in low temperature reservoir. The author has researched the composition of low temperature sand consolidation agent and optimized the formula, researched the effect of temperature,environmental media,size range to sand consolidation performance, researched pore distributions and wetting property of consolidation core. On the basis of above research, we think that this sand control material typed by uniform core pore, good permeability, high strength, have some aging and corrosion resistance ability, would be adapt to sand control in the reservoir which temperature between 40-100℃.
